Back to School

As Jake crosses into the school yard, past fences and up
the front stairs, students are running around in total fear.
Don’t get run over! The students don’t mean to hurt Jake,
but hey, they’re running for their lives! There are more
trolls here, just like in the last world. Jake needs to make
his way through the school yard and bus depot, the school
building, the locker room, and out onto the football fi eld
to meet the level’s boss.

The Jersey Bridge

At Grandpa’s advice, Jake decides to stretch out his

search and head onto the Jersey Bridge, avoiding cars and
crumbling sections. From there, it’s down into the tunnels,

riding on top of the subway cars, working his way past
more enemies from the Huntsclan. He then goes back into

the skies above the New York bridges, past more propeller
trolls. Finally, it’s into the water treatment plant, where

he’ll encounter satyrs and harpies on his way to another
henchman of the Huntsman: the Millipede Wizard!

The Dragon’s Den

All Jake needs to do in this world is make his way
past more huntsmen, statue warriors, shadow
dragons, and who know what else to get to Rose!
